Lorsque
conda update --all '' est exécuté à partir de l'invite Anaconda de Windows10
'setuptools' is a dependency of conda and cannot be removed from conda's operating environment.
Je vais vous montrer comment y faire face lorsque l'erreur apparaît.
La raison en est que la mise à jour d'Anaconda Navigator n'a pas été terminée. Après avoir essayé la commande ci-dessus après avoir vu [Comment mettre à jour diverses choses, y compris Anaconda Navigator](http://coffeebreakscript.hatenablog.com/entry/2018/06/27/133028), ce RemoveError est sorti. C'était.
J'écrirai dans l'ordre de la méthode résolue et de la méthode non résolue.
# La solution
```conda update --force conda```Courir
Après cela, lorsque j'ai ouvert Anaconda Navigator et mis à jour Anaconda Navigator à partir de la fenêtre contextuelle, l'application qui ne semblait pas se terminer plus tôt a été terminée immédiatement.
Référence: https://stackoverflow.com/questions/54392995/removeerror-requests-is-a-dependency-of-conda-and-cannot-be-removed-from-cond
# Comment ça n'a pas marché
* Exécutez `` `` conda update conda```
* Exécutez `` `` conda install -c anaconda setuptools` ``
* Exécutez `` `` conda update anaconda-navigator```
Tous ont un RemoveError et n'ont pas pu se mettre à jour.
# Résumé
Au final, j'ai réussi à ajouter l'option `` --force '', mais je ne sais pas si c'était la bonne voie à suivre. En outre, c'est une solution sans savoir ce qu'est setuptools.
Lorsque je l'ai exécuté avec l'option force, le contenu de la disparition de l'option force est rapidement apparu sur l'écran d'invite, donc si cela se produit, puis-je avoir besoin de prendre une autre action?
Recommended Posts